  • Begun in 1582 by Jacopo Bozzetto - on a plan by Palladio - it was completed in 1586. It’s name, Zitelle (maidens) stems from the adjoining hospice for poor girls of Venice where they could complete their education until reaching the marriageable age.
    An important part of their studies was music, as attention to the acoustics of the building was set down as a condition in the plans and carried out in the construction of the interior.

  • The Customs Point is one of the prettiest areas in Venice, offering an unforgettable view of the Basin of St Mark and the Giudecca Channel.
    Here stands the Dogana da Mar, a massive construction on the site of an earlier tower with a high crenulated wall, part of the city’s old defence system.
